CEZ 2011 power pre-sold for average 54 euros/MWH

PRAGUE, Feb 26 (Reuters) - Czech utility CEZ has so far sold its forward power contracts for 2011 at an average price of 54 euros per megawatt hour, CEZ's Sales and Trading chief Alan Svoboda said on Friday.

Svoboda told a news conference to discuss the company's full-year results that the utility has pre-sold 53 percent of its 2011 electricity.

The company had pre-sold its power for 2010 at 53 euros per megawatt hour.
